Self Control and Singles in the Bible

It’s amazing how much God speaks about self control in the Bible, In fact, the Apostle Paul had quite a bit to say about self control for single Christians, as he often connected it with their sex lives.

For example, in 1 Corinthians 7:8 he writes: “To the unmarried and the widows I say: It is good for them to remain unmarried, as I am. But if they cannot control themselves they should marry, for it is better to marry than burn with lust.

Okay. most of us do not have the gift of singleness, as Paul evidently did. The issue then, for us, is how we can live with self control until God blesses us with that special perfect match of a lifetime. For Jesus’ glory, are you willing to even try?

What’s Wrong With Trying to Meet Attractive Single Christians?

There’s absolutely nothing wrong with hoping to meet attractive Christian singles. But I guess what bothers me is it seems Christians have accepted the world’s definition of what it means to be “attractive”. Nine out of ten times attractive by this standard entails putting much more emphasis on outward appearance, rather than on what’s inside of a person. Of course, God’s advice to those seeking to meet an attractive Christian single would be the exact opposite.

The story in 1 Samuel is that Samuel the prophet was looking to annoint a new king for Israel, and thought God’s choice for His people should be the most handsome and powerful looking dude out there. Of course, the Lord had other plans when he chose David.

Bible Verse of Day

But the LORD said to Samuel, “Do not consider his appearance or his height, for I have rejected him. The LORD does not look at the things man looks at. Man looks at the outward appearance, but the LORD looks at the heart.” - 1 Samuel 16:7-
